Автор Тема: Две IP-та на eдна карта  (Прочетена 1811 пъти)

abadon

  • Напреднали
  • *****
  • Публикации: 510
  • Distribution: Debian
  • Window Manager: KDE
    • Профил
    • WWW
Две IP-та на eдна карта
« -: May 07, 2005, 16:15 »
Здравейте.
От скоро имам реално ip, но старото ми нереално също си ми седи. И така проблема ми е следния, като съм с настройки за интернет с реалното си ip и поискам да влезна в кварталния free server, скоростта ми на достъп към него е много малка. Затова или трябва да си сменям настройките за нета или да ползвам виртуални интерфейси, които ми се виждат доста по-добро решение.
Пиша в конзолата
Цитат
ifconfig eth0:1 192.168.17.179 netmask 255.255.255.0 up
и вече скоростта ми се оправя. Въпроса ми е как мога да запазя тези виртуални интерфейси и след рестарт или изключване на системата, за да не ми се налага всеки път да пиша тази команда.
Активен

Успешното Boot-ване на Windows завършва с рестарт!!!
You are registered as user #382190 with the Linux Counter
Всеки пост - отговор на въпрос

n_antonov

  • Напреднали
  • *****
  • Публикации: 1185
    • Профил
    • WWW
Две IP-та на eдна карта
« Отговор #1 -: May 07, 2005, 16:34 »
Всяка дистрибуция си има установен стандарт за описване на мрежовите интерфейси и стартирането им. Не е правилно командите за стартиране на мрежовите интерфейси да се слагат където ти падне и в к'ъв да е скрипт, който се изпълнява когато и да е при зареждането на системата.



Активен

-------------------------------------------------------------------------
./debian/rules

  • Гост
Две IP-та на eдна карта
« Отговор #2 -: May 07, 2005, 16:39 »
Nqma nikakyv problem da si slozhish komandata v rc.local ili drug fail, koito se izpylnavqa pri startirane na sistemata.
Активен

abadon

  • Напреднали
  • *****
  • Публикации: 510
  • Distribution: Debian
  • Window Manager: KDE
    • Профил
    • WWW
Две IP-та на eдна карта
« Отговор #3 -: May 07, 2005, 16:40 »
Знам, че не е правилно да се слагат командите за стартиране на мрежовите интерфейси където и да е. Затова не съм ги сложил никаде а си ги пиша на ръка.
Бях забравил да посоча със SuSE 9.3 съм.
Активен

Успешното Boot-ване на Windows завършва с рестарт!!!
You are registered as user #382190 with the Linux Counter
Всеки пост - отговор на въпрос

  • Гост
Две IP-та на eдна карта
« Отговор #4 -: May 07, 2005, 17:07 »
tova pyk e moq rc.local fail.

---------
ifconfig eth1 192.168.0.1
/etc/rc.d/rc.firewall
/etc/rc.d/rc.wshaper
/usr/local/apache2/bin/apachectl start
/usr/local/mysql/bin/mysqld_safe --user=mysql &
snmpd -d
---------

p.s. tova e linux server i ne se promenqt nastroikite chesto.

Nevizhdam nikakyv problem da si slozhsh kakvito i da e zadachi v nqkoi startirasht se fail. Problem shte e samo ako izpolzvash nqkavi grafichni sredstva za konfigurirane, koito ne sa dostatychno gyvkakavi za da si otkriqt informaciqta za interface-a (primerno) sami.

Slozhi syvsem spokoino reda v nqkoi ot startirashtite failove, i ne go pishi vseki pyt na ryka. ;)
Активен

abadon

  • Напреднали
  • *****
  • Публикации: 510
  • Distribution: Debian
  • Window Manager: KDE
    • Профил
    • WWW
Две IP-та на eдна карта
« Отговор #5 -: May 07, 2005, 17:35 »
Това, което казваш върши работа. Но не трябва да се прави така, защото си има друг по-добър начин който си е зададен от пройзводителя и който искам да науча.
В моя /etc/rc.d/boot.local имам само
Цитат
cd /proc/sys/net/ipv4 && echo 1 > icmp_echo_ignore_all && echo 1 > icmp_echo_ignore_broadcasts
което също не му е мястото там, но това ще е за друга тема. Иначе и на моята машина се изпълнява уеб сървър, който се включва автоматично и хоствам страница, но както виждаш нямам подобни редове които да го включват, което показва че си има друг начин за това.
Активен

Успешното Boot-ване на Windows завършва с рестарт!!!
You are registered as user #382190 with the Linux Counter
Всеки пост - отговор на въпрос

sunhater

  • Напреднали
  • *****
  • Публикации: 329
    • Профил
Две IP-та на eдна карта
« Отговор #6 -: May 07, 2005, 19:35 »
Едва ли "производителят" е мислил за ситуация като твоята (2 IP-та). Затова мисля че няма да намериш предвидени готови скриптове.
Активен

abadon

  • Напреднали
  • *****
  • Публикации: 510
  • Distribution: Debian
  • Window Manager: KDE
    • Профил
    • WWW
Две IP-та на eдна карта
« Отговор #7 -: May 07, 2005, 19:51 »
Цитат (sunhater @ Май 07 2005,20:35)
Едва ли "производителят" е мислил за ситуация като твоята (2 IP-та). Затова мисля че няма да намериш предвидени готови скриптове.

Съмнявам се в това, тъй като начинът на добавяне на виртуални интерфейси с ifconfig e доста стар и работи на ядрата от 2.0 насам. А сегашния начин е с /sbin/ip .
Та при ifconfig доколкото си спомням имаше ограничение от 4096 виртуални интерфейса на една мрежова карта и не може да ползваш и 20% от IP стека на Linux, а при /sbin/ip това ограничение го няма е, освен, разбира се, паметта, в която може да се разполага самото ядро. Такава голяма мощ едвали да няма подръжка и скриптове за управление.
Активен

Успешното Boot-ване на Windows завършва с рестарт!!!
You are registered as user #382190 with the Linux Counter
Всеки пост - отговор на въпрос

sunhater

  • Напреднали
  • *****
  • Публикации: 329
    • Профил
Две IP-та на eдна карта
« Отговор #8 -: May 07, 2005, 19:59 »
Това което казваш сигурно е вярно, но според мен се прави "manualy by root"
Активен

ohubohu

  • Напреднали
  • *****
  • Публикации: 355
    • Профил
Две IP-та на eдна карта
« Отговор #9 -: May 07, 2005, 21:45 »
Цитат (abadon @ Май 07 2005,17:40)
Знам, че не е правилно да се слагат командите за стартиране на мрежовите интерфейси където и да е. Затова не съм ги сложил никаде а си ги пиша на ръка.
Бях забравил да посоча със SuSE 9.3 съм.

Не прави никакви излишни гимнастики. Антонов ти каза - всяка дистрибуция си има правила за това. В SuSE се прави през Yast-Network (SuSE 9.2 и 9.3) По старите версии - /etc/sysconfig/network.

В Network има Alias и там си конфигурираш каквото ти "душа иска":-)

Ако не се справиш - пиши пак!
Активен

             KISS
(Keep It Simple, Stupid)

ohubohu

  • Напреднали
  • *****
  • Публикации: 355
    • Профил
Две IP-та на eдна карта
« Отговор #10 -: May 07, 2005, 21:48 »
Цитат (sunhater @ Май 07 2005,20:35)
Едва ли "производителят" е мислил за ситуация като твоята (2 IP-та). Затова мисля че няма да намериш предвидени готови скриптове.

Не си прав, в SuSE наистина са помислили за това и са го направили да е лесно. Всеки да може да се справи
Активен

             KISS
(Keep It Simple, Stupid)

abadon

  • Напреднали
  • *****
  • Публикации: 510
  • Distribution: Debian
  • Window Manager: KDE
    • Профил
    • WWW
Две IP-та на eдна карта
« Отговор #11 -: May 07, 2005, 22:35 »
Не знам какви са тези Alias. В YaST->Network имам настройки на всички мрежови устройства. ISDN, DSL, Модем, Мрежова карта, Система за отговаряне на обаждания и Факс. Аз имам само мрежова карта свързана и като дам на нея ми показва настройките и и има опция за добавяне на друга карта. Пробвах да дам на тази опция и да я настроя, но ми се прецака връзката. Така, че не виждам начин от YaST да могат да се настройват виртуалните интерфейси. А те все пак не се ползват от редови потребители според мен.
YaST прави настройка равносилна на ifconfig eth1 а не равна на eth0:1 както виждате има разлика. Едното е физически интерфейс (eth1) а другото е виртуален (eth0:1).
Утре ще разгледам  /etc/sysconfig/network дали от там не може да се направи нещо.
Активен

Успешното Boot-ване на Windows завършва с рестарт!!!
You are registered as user #382190 with the Linux Counter
Всеки пост - отговор на въпрос

ohubohu

  • Напреднали
  • *****
  • Публикации: 355
    • Профил
Две IP-та на eдна карта
« Отговор #12 -: May 07, 2005, 22:56 »
Сега, разликата м/у eth0, eth0:1 eth1 имам претенции, че я знам '<img'>
А, че става така, както казвам в SuSE - така е!

Кратко описание на ступките:
1. Пускаш Yast;
2. Network Devices;
3. Network Card;
4. Избираш си адаптера (конфигуриран или не);
5. Edit (приемаме че вече е конфигуриран);
6. Advanced;
7. Additional Addresses ':p'

Проверявай това което те съветват, преди да пишеш!
Активен

             KISS
(Keep It Simple, Stupid)

abadon

  • Напреднали
  • *****
  • Публикации: 510
  • Distribution: Debian
  • Window Manager: KDE
    • Профил
    • WWW
Две IP-та на eдна карта
« Отговор #13 -: May 08, 2005, 11:03 »
След като се наспах и прочетох тези разяснения си настройх всичко от YaST-та без никакви скриптове и команди.
Благодаря на всички помогнали ми и най-вече на ohubohu, който сигурно с мойте изказвания ядосах или поне изнервих.
Активен

Успешното Boot-ване на Windows завършва с рестарт!!!
You are registered as user #382190 with the Linux Counter
Всеки пост - отговор на въпрос